7/22/2025, 7:41:14 PM No.149905195
>>149902770 (OP)
the difference now I'd say is that the gap between top teams and midtable teams has gotten smaller.
the real difference is between the teams that can consistently stay in the premier league and the yoyo clubs. Also, keep in mind that for the past two years, the newly promoted clubs went straight back down, so for 3 seasons straight we will have the same 17 teams in the prem getting that fat prem money

so the real equivalent to the leicester run in 2025/26 is if one of leeds/burnley/sunderland win the league
